Over recent decades, the emergence of advanced technologies has reshaped how controllers collect, process, and deliver information for decision-making. This study examines the impact of technologies such as Robotic Process Automation (RPA), the Internet of Things (IoT), and Business Intelligence and Analytics (BI&A) on management control practices, focusing on their implementation, integration, and practical use. Based on a case study of a Chemical Company, which progressively adopted these tools in its controlling department, the findings reveal a positive impact on the efficiency and effectiveness of information management processes. Controllers now benefit from improved capabilities in data collection, analysis, and information construction, leading to measurable efficiency gains. Nevertheless, the study also highlights that the role of controllers remains critical to validate and interpret the information produced, thereby supporting managers in making informed and reliable decisions.
